adamj wrote: I am not happy with this and don't see why just the I can't just be replaced, I know its a small thing but I don't really want some kid at the dealership ripping bits off my car with a screwdriver.
just to let you know, a plastic spreader is used, then a "caramel" wheel is used to remove the glue. The reason the "i" cannot be replaced on its own is because if the rest of the lettering starts to come of then there at fault again, so really there just being safe and covering there backs.

Heavymetalmayhem - I have a problem with my radio reception. Sometimes it is great - othertimes it is like being in the 60's! Having paid a stupid ammount to have the sat nav / radio system- I wasnt happy with that, so I have been trying to get it sorted for a while. Turns out that the radio aeriel fillaments are embedded in the glass rear windows - it is these that are damaged. The dealer has taken pics and sent it to VW in Germany to show them and it is all being repaired under warranty in a few weeks as thats the next available slot for courtesy cars.
